Overview

Job Title: Construction Planner - Civil Engineering (Contract) - Hybrid - 3 days/week on-site (North East) - Potential Long Term Opportunity

We are seeking an experienced Construction Planner to support the delivery of a major civil engineering Infrastructure project. This contract offers a hybrid-working model with 3 days per week on-site in the North East and 2 days remote.

The successful candidate will develop and maintain detailed construction programmes, ensuring alignment with on-site activities and project milestones. This is an excellent opportunity for someone who thrives in a collaborative environment and is keen to contribute to a significant infrastructure project over the long term.

Responsibilities
  • Develop, maintain, and manage detailed construction programmes using Primavera P6 or equivalent software.
  • Coordinate planning activities across design, procurement, and construction phases.
  • Liaise with project teams, subcontractors, and site managers to ensure programme accuracy and delivery tracking.
  • Provide regular progress updates, lookaheads, and reports to project leadership and stakeholders.
  • Identify potential scheduling risks and collaborate with the team to develop mitigation strategies.
  • Ensure planning aligns with contractual milestones, resource plans, and construction methodologies.
  • Support preparation of planning inputs for commercial and claims-related documentation when needed.
Essential Requirements
  • Proven experience as a Construction Planner or Project Planner on large-scale civil engineering or infrastructure projects.
  • Advanced proficiency with Primavera P6.
  • Strong knowledge of site-based construction methods, sequencing, and logistics.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ills.
  • Comfortable working in a hybrid environment (on-site and remote).
  • Familiarity with NEC or similar contract frameworks.
Desirable Experience
  • Experience in UK infrastructure, utilities, or energy sectors.
  • Strong knowledge of civils construction methods and practices.
  • Exposure to power distribution or converter station projects is advantageous.
  • Knowledge of schedule risk analysis techniques.
